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38194 169 985
9377015841 658 78216603
9377015841 658 78216603
9933 7248 21 27295
All about undefined
Interested in learning more?
9377015841 658 78216603
9933 7248 21 27295
See more
65388395 910
24 480 50 6858
See more
21057976 1594864 32
51293588533 0288 51
See more